Mattel K-pop Demon Hunters Dolls: What We Know and What to Expect

Introduction to Mattel K-pop Demon Hunters Collaboration

Mattel has entered a multiyear collaboration with K-pop Demon Hunters (KPDH), the Netflix-animated film produced by Sony Pictures Animation and the directors of Spider-Man: Into the Spider-Verse. This partnership brings the film’s stylized characters into Mattel’s portfolio of action figures and collectibles, blending K-pop aesthetics with global blockbuster IP. The collaboration reflects ongoing convergence between streaming animation, music culture, and traditional toy lines.

Stylistic Approach and Product Directions

Character Design Translation

KPDH features highly expressive character models and fluid animation; translating these traits into 3D plastic requires adaptation. Mattel is expected to focus on iconic silhouettes, color blocking, and poseability that reflect both the film’s aesthetic and play or display preferences. Packaging may integrate neon accents and stylized graphics that mirror the movie’s visual identity.

Collector and Play Line Strategy

While exact product categories remain unconfirmed, Mattel’s history with music-driven IP suggests a tiered approach. Basic figures could target broader audiences, while Deluxe or Collector Editions emphasize fabric elements, alternate heads, and display-oriented accessories. Limited-run exclusives through retailers or KPDH channels may drive urgency among collectors.

Collector Considerations and Market Context

K-pop culture commands a dedicated global fanbase, and Mattel’s experience with music and youth-oriented brands positions it to serve this audience. Past collaborations with non-endemic properties have shown that cross-cultural merchandise thrives when design respects source material while allowing for creative interpretation. Potential price points and material quality will influence perceived value among long-term collectors.

Distribution Channels and Availability

Initial drops may occur through Mattel’s core retail partners, e-commerce storefronts, and potentially KPDH-specific digital or physical outlets. Regional availability could vary, with major markets receiving broader stock. Online secondary markets may emerge for harder-to-find variants, so buyers should verify authenticity before purchasing outside standard channels.
